Ms Gamebar Link Popup Windows 11

If you are experiencing a glitch where a link popup is stuck on your screen or appears blank:

If you only use the Game Bar for performance monitoring but hate the Social/Link popups, you can customize the overlay. ms gamebar link popup windows 11

Users on Windows 11 forums have flagged several recurring problems with these Game Bar interactions: If you are experiencing a glitch where a

Windows 11 detects a game launch and attempts to start the overlay for recording or social features. The popups typically appear because: The in Windows

Windows 11 has Game Bar deeply integrated into the OS. The popups typically appear because:

The in Windows 11—often appearing as a message saying "You'll need a new app to open this ms-gamingoverlay link"—is a common frustration for gamers. This typically occurs when the system tries to trigger the Xbox Game Bar overlay, but the application is either missing, corrupted, or has been uninstalled. Why Does This Popup Appear?

The MS Gamebar link popup on Windows 11 is Microsoft’s attempt to deepen integration between your PC and its gaming services. While well-intentioned, its frequency and timing can be distracting. Fortunately, Windows 11 gives you granular control to suppress or remove it entirely. Start with disabling notifications, and if that doesn’t suffice, turn off Game Bar completely—your system will remain fast, stable, and popup-free.